La Cerena Chalet is an affordable 3 bedroom, 2 bath cabin in lower Moonridge that is just a mile from both Bear Mountain and Snow Summit Ski Resorts and SO close to the Golf Course and nearby restaurants. Catch the shuttle bus to the slopes just across Moonridge Rd. *Must be 25 to book/receive keys - ID required *Max. Occupancy: 7 guests (including kids over 2) - Max of 6 adults 17+ *Max. Cars: 2 in driveway (NO Street Parking!) *NO PARTIES/EVENTS *NO SMOKING/VAPING inside cabin *Up to 2 dogs allowed with $40 pet fee (NO Cats) The Space: Warm up near the wood burning fireplace in the cozy living room with comfortable decor and Flat Screen TV with Cable. Enjoy the smells of mountain home cooking in the adjacent kitchen with table that opens to seat 7 people (with table under the stairs). The kitchen is fully equipped except there is no dishwasher. There is a full bath downstairs and handy laundry room/mudroom with full size washer and dryer at the back of the house. The downstairs bedroom has a King bed. Upstairs, the spacious main bedroom has a king bed with TV and Cable, and the third bedroom has 2 queen beds and a twin bunk bed. The bedrooms share another full bath. A twin bed and TV for games and DVD player in the roomy alcove allows for more sleeping versatility and game playing. The back yard is fully fenced and there is a charcoal BBQ for your use. The kids will love the extra room to make snow angels and build a snowman on the large level side yard. The backyard is also fenced in for the safety of your kids and pooch. If you're looking for a cozy get away that has all the ambience of a pharaohs tomb, look no further! Upon entry you'll see an eccletic mix of furniture and antiques, paired with stow-away walkers and wrapping paper. This house screams, "grandma finally succumbed to her mortal coil and now we can turn her legacy into a vacation home." If you're planning on staying for more than a day, bring bug safe containers as there are ants all throughout the kitchen. If you have asthma please be advised as there is not only ceiling mold due to poorly ventilated bathrooms, but also some very serious water damage from the upstairs bathroom leaking into the gaps between floors, dripping into the kitchen. This place is everything you'd expect from a California rental, with a few added perks of endless roadway construction that has the accessible roads to home closed off. That's not the owners fault, but absolutely something that should be specified. Overall wasn't a bad stay, there was no damage to anyone, just wish we would have been more prepared for what we were walking into.
